Definition

IceCube-170922a refers to a significant neutrino event detected by the IceCube Neutrino Observatory on September 22, 2017. This event marked a breakthrough in multi-messenger astronomy, as it was associated with a high-energy gamma-ray source, showcasing the potential of combining neutrino observations with electromagnetic signals from astronomical phenomena.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. IceCube-170922a was one of the first neutrino events that could be linked to a specific astronomical source, namely the blazar TXS 0506+056.
  2. The event was detected by the IceCube Neutrino Observatory located at the South Pole, which uses a large array of detectors buried in ice to capture high-energy neutrinos from space.
  3. This detection provided strong evidence for the theory that blazars can produce high-energy neutrinos as a result of their extreme jets accelerating particles to near-light speeds.
  4. The combination of neutrino detection and gamma-ray observations from other telescopes allows scientists to probe the mechanisms behind powerful astrophysical phenomena more effectively.
  5. IceCube-170922a significantly advanced our understanding of multi-messenger astronomy, paving the way for future studies that will further explore the connections between different cosmic messengers.

Review Questions

  • How did the detection of icecube-170922a contribute to our understanding of high-energy astrophysical processes?
    • The detection of icecube-170922a was crucial because it demonstrated a direct connection between neutrinos and high-energy gamma-ray sources, specifically the blazar TXS 0506+056. This event provided insights into how certain astronomical objects accelerate particles to produce both gamma rays and neutrinos. Understanding this connection helps scientists unlock the mysteries behind extreme cosmic events and their emissions.
  • In what ways did icecube-170922a illustrate the importance of multi-messenger astronomy?
    • Icecube-170922a illustrated the importance of multi-messenger astronomy by showcasing how combining observations from neutrinos and gamma rays can lead to groundbreaking discoveries. This event was a prime example where detecting a neutrino event allowed astronomers to pinpoint an active galaxy producing high-energy emissions. Such collaborations between different types of cosmic signals enhance our understanding of the universe's most energetic phenomena.
